Output a59f89156c63f694dd74b2aefc6b4876ae532177eedaa58ddad105306ec06f00:0

value
241414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dc37f274cbc8fa3a2f1c58efcb97aa73c2b9690 OP_EQUAL
address
3AEnxjRxX4d95d1DyEGpeyQ5tf8cQmhwF4
transaction
a59f89156c63f694dd74b2aefc6b4876ae532177eedaa58ddad105306ec06f00
confirmations
350298
spent
true